Shooting lasted from April 11-May 1, 1944, released September 22.
References Sir Arthur Conan Doyle's original Sherlock Holmes story, 'The Adventure of the Six Napoleons'.
For some curious reason, Holmes' cluttered Baker Street apartment has a photograph of a beardless Abraham Lincoln.
Rondo Hatton would play a different Creeper in two films not related to this one - "House of Horrors" and "The Brute Man" - both completed in 1945, and released following Hatton's death, which occurred on February 2, 1946.
The character of the Creeper, played by Rondo Hatton, would be paid a fond tribute many years later in Rocketeer: El hombre cohete (1991), in the character of Lothar, played by Tiny Ron.
